The goal for Genoa is to avoid relegation at all costs, due to debts, they cannot afford to drop down a division. This aim should be achievable as they have some good quality players in their squad.

There is not much to choose between the two goalkeepers, Rubinho and Scarpi, both of whom are solid players. They have two good young defenders in Masiello and Sinorini, who have bags of potential. The full back area is a problem though, as Konko and Fabiano are both average players who may struggle in this division. Funds for replacements can generated with the sale of poor players such as Bega and Santos.

Genoa’s midfield is the strongest aspect of their team. Cappola is a good holding midfield player who will allow the likes of Danilo, Leon and Waigo freedom to express themselves in the attacking third. Garibaldi is also an exciting prospect who will provide good cover in this area.

Di Vaio and Lucho have the makings of a good attacking partnership, both are good quality players who should be able to score enough goals to keep Genoa safe in the division. It may be an idea to look to the loan market for reinforcements, as the current back up players - Borrielo and Sculli - are distinctly average.

With only 475k to spend on improving the squad, the main priority will have to be avoiding relegation. However, Genoa have a reasonable squad to begin with, one strong enough to stave off this threat. If quality players are brought into the team, there may be the possibility of a push further up the division.
